Understanding the Millennial Mindset
As the largest generation in history, Millennials play a significant role in shaping market trends, especially in Southeast Asia, where their digital savviness is evident in countries like Indonesia. This demographic is defined by their comfort with technology and a desire for authenticity, making it essential for brands to develop innovative social media marketing strategies that resonate with their values.
Why Authenticity Matters
Millennials are known for their skepticism toward traditional advertising. They prefer brands that communicate genuine messages and demonstrate a commitment to social responsibility. Brands that showcase transparency and align with Millennial values can significantly enhance loyalty and engagement rates.
Emphasizing Visual Content
Studies show that visual content increases engagement by up to 94%. Platforms like Instagram and TikTok are ideal for Millennials, who prefer eye-catching visuals over text-heavy posts. Utilizing high-quality images, videos, and infographics is crucial for capturing their attention.
The Rise of Interactive Content
Interactive content, such as polls, quizzes, and live streams, is gaining traction among Millennials. This type of engagement not only increases interaction but also fosters a sense of community. Market Trends in Southeast Asia
Southeast Asia is witnessing a digital revolution, with Indonesia leading the charge. In Jakarta, Surabaya, and Bali, there is a surge in social media usage, making it a prime market for brands looking to engage Millennials. The growing penetration of smartphones and internet access in these regions offers tremendous opportunities for targeted marketing campaigns.
Leveraging Local Insights
Brands must understand local cultural nuances to create effective marketing campaigns. Engaging with local influencers and utilizing culturally relevant content can enhance a brand's connection with Millennial audiences, especially in a diverse market like Indonesia.
